This series performs refactoring of the Tegra I2C driver code and hardens the atomic-transfer mode. Changelog: v7: - Reworked the "Clean up probe function" patch by moving out all variable renamings into the "Clean up variable names" patch. This results in a nicer diff, which was asked by Andy Shevchenko. - Squashed "Improve coding style of tegra_i2c_wait_for_config_load()" patch into "Factor out register polling into separate function" in order avoid unnecessary ping-pong changes, which was asked by Andy Shevchenko. - Added more indentation improvements, it should be ideal now. - I haven't changed order of the "Clean up variable types" patch, which was suggested by Andy Shevchenko, because I already moved that patch multiple times and we decided to sort patches starting with more important cleanups and down to less important. The type changes are more important than shuffling code around, IMO. v6: - Added new patch that adds missing RPM puts, thanks to Andy Shevchenko for the suggestion. - Improved commit messages by extending them with more a more detailed explanation of the changes. - Added clarifying comment to the "Use reset_control_reset()" change, which was asked by Andy Shevchenko. - Refactored the "Clean up probe function" patch by moving the dev_err_probe() change into the "Use clk-bulk helpers" patch, which was suggested by Andy Shevchenko. - Improved ordering of the patches like it was suggested by Andy Shevchenko. - Added Andy Shevchenko to suggested-by of the "Use clk-bulk helpers" patch. - Improved "Remove i2c_dev.clk_divisor_non_hs_mode member" patch by making the case-switch to use "fast plus mode" timing if clock rate is out-of-range. Just to make it more consistent. - The "Improve tegra_i2c_dev structure" patch is squashed into "Improve formatting of variables" and "Clean up types/names" patches. - All variable-renaming changes are squashed into a single "Clean up variable names" patch. - Made extra minor improvement to various patches, like more comments and indentations improved. v5: - Dropped the "Factor out runtime PM and hardware initialization" patch, like it was suggested by Michał Mirosław. Instead a less invasive "Factor out hardware initialization into separate function" patch added, it doesn't touch the RPM initialization. - The "Remove outdated barrier()" patch now removes outdated comments. - Updated commit description of the "Remove "dma" variable" patch, saying that the transfer mode may be changed by a callee. This was suggested by Michał Mirosław. - Reworked the "Clean up and improve comments" patch.
